Course structure

• Disaster Risk Assessment and Management
• Structural Vulnerability Analysis
• Geotechnical Considerations in Disaster Risk Reduction
• Climate Change Adaptation Strategies
• Emergency Response Planning and Coordination
• Resilient Infrastructure Design
• Urban Planning for Disaster Resilience
• Risk Communication and Community Engagement
• Case Studies and Best Practices in Disaster Risk Reduction
